Description

An estoppel affidavit enables a property owner, the grantor, to convey complete title of his property to the grantee so that the grantee assumes all obligations of the grantor. It can also act as a certificate in which a borrower certifies the amount owed on a mortgage loan and the rate of interest.

The waiting period to buy a house after a deed in lieu varies but is generally between 2 to 4 years. This timeframe depends on different lenders' policies and your personal financial situation after the transfer. Improving your credit and demonstrating financial responsibility during this period can significantly enhance your chances of getting approved for a mortgage. The biggest disadvantage for lenders considering a deed in lieu of foreclosure is the potential loss of profits from selling the property. While it may save the lender time and expense associated with foreclosure proceedings, they may not recover the full value of the mortgage. Additionally, the lender must manage the property once it is surrendered, which may incur costs related to maintenance and sale. A deed in lieu of foreclosure can lead to significant drawbacks, including damage to your credit score. When you sign a deed in lieu, you may face tax implications, as the lender might treat any forgiven debt as taxable income. Additionally, you lose the property without the chance to recover its value, which can be a downside for many homeowners.
